**Post Title**: Data Scientist - Transport Network Optimisation (KTP Associate)**SBU/Department**: Physics, Engineering and Computer Science**FTE**: 1**Duration of Contract**: Fixed term for 32 months**Salary**: £33,000 - £36,000 depending on skills and experience**Location**: DigiHaul, Hatfield and De Havilland Campus, Hatfield**Main duties and responsibilities**
- This is an exciting opportunity to manage and deliver the KTP project plan, to undertake research and development and to improve network efficiency for road haulage problems. This will involve working collaboratively between DigiHaul and the University of Hertfordshire to undertake in house design, development and testing of the network optimisation solution. You will undertake the project through research and development phases, engaging in creative problem solving; project planning and review, and leveraging help from wider company staff. You will be expected to develop relevant training sessions and materials to embed the new knowledge and capabilities within the company.- You will handle data collection and analysis and contribute on the design and organisation of the project as well as work with academic team members on peer reviewed papers and presentations. In addition, you will be expected to disseminate the results and outputs of the project and ensure the collating and writing of final project are of a high standard. Furthermore, you will take an active part in the academic life of the School through participation in seminars and other similar events.**Skill and experience required**
- You will have proven experience working in a research environment and be able to demonstrate effective project management and interpersonal skills. The role requires knowledge of data analysis, machine learning and optimisation, as well as computational programming skills (e.g. Python or R). You will be able to evidence experience in software development and ideally deep learning with TensorFlow or Pytorch or similar software. You will be methodical, have good attention to detail, able to work to deadlines as a team and independently, as well as be able to handle sensitive data with strict confidence. Strong oral and written English communication skills are essential in this role alongside good time management and the ability to work well in a team environment.- Hours of work are 40 per week (8 hours per day, 5 days a week).
